PDP adopts open-secret ballot mode for Saturday’s Convention

The Governor of Adamawa State and Chairman of the PDP National Convention Planning Committee, Ahmadu Fintiri, has said only three positions – Deputy National Chairman (South), National Auditor and Youth Leader – are now to be contested at the national convention of the party holding this weekend.

There are 21 seats in the National Working Committee of the PDP.

Fintiri, however, said delegates would still cast ballots for all the positions despite that 80 per cent of the positions in the NWC would be contested unopposed.

The governor also said the poll would take an open-secret ballot mode.

Fintiri made this known at a press conference in Abuja on Friday.
